Welcome to The Local – the heart of the community where locals gather for a great selection of drinks & good times! Located in the stunning Black Hills with a relaxing outdoor patio, we offer 13 taps of some of the best South Dakota brews, and a warm, inviting atmosphere. Offering charcuterie trays, wedge salads, mouth watering campfire pulled pork nachos, panini’s, pizza, breakfast burritos, sausage egg and cheese breakfast sandwiches, Black Hills bagels, there’s something for everyone. Whether you’re enjoying a coffee, glass of wine, na beverage or a craft beer we have you covered. Our family-friendly space has board games and it’s the perfect spot to relax & connect. Pets are welcome. Open 7-days a week, your new favorite hangout awaits!

My mother and I had being there with a different name before The Local. It was a former “Last Mile Brewery.” But it’s nice to see their business still here. Surprised that they have the breakfast and Grounded Coffee Company for coffee in the mornings.

We got the lunch there. Our drinks were Samuel Smith’s Winter Ale Welcome and Remedy Brewing Co.’s Queen Bee. Our foods were The Sheridan and The Canyon Lake Paninis. The Sheridan Panini was so freaking good! We were enjoying our beers. They have great local beers on tap there!

I love to get back to try the coffee in the morning there!
